Announced at last weeks meeting and in a recent e-mail I sent out, our new Community Support Process is ready for implementation before the end of the month (Rotary year). The list below was compiled from a list of recipients and/or candidates for our charitable donations over the past several years. We would like to take this opportunity to solicit additional candidates for this years giving. Please review the list and if you see an organization that is not represented here and you think it should be, please call or send me an email with the name of the organization so we can add it to the list. I am also happy to take your suggestions at today’s meeting.
Please get your additions to me by Tuesday, June 15th. Following that we will send out a ballot for your vote which we would like to count on June 21st and announce the 5 recipients at our Annual Dinner on the evening of the June 28th.
Note, each club member gets one vote, and the top 5 organizations will each receive a donation of $1000 each. If you are passionate about one or more of these possible recipients, start campaigning for votes with your fellow members.
